btrfs(8)

Från Wiki.linux.se -Linux wikipedia på Svenska.
Hoppa till navigering Hoppa till sök

NAMN

btrfs – en verktygslåda för att hantera btrfs-filsystem

SYNOPSIS

btrfs <kommando> [<argument>]

BESKRIVNING

Verktyget btrfs är en verktygslåda för att hantera btrfs-filsystem.

Det finns kommandogrupper för att arbeta med subvolymer, enheter, hela filsystem eller andra särskilda åtgärder. Se avsnittet KOMMANDON.

Det finns också fristående verktyg för vissa uppgifter, som btrfs-convert eller btrfstune, som historiskt har varit separata och/eller ännu inte har slagits samman med huvudverktyget. Se avsnittet FRISTÅENDE VERKTYG för mer information.

För andra ämnen, såsom monteringsflaggor, se den separata manualsidan btrfs(5).

KOMMANDOSYNTAX

Alla kommandonamn kan förkortas så länge den förkortade formen är entydig. Det rekommenderas dock att använda fullständiga kommandonamn i skript. Alla kommandogrupper har en manualsida med namnet:

btrfs-<grupp>

Exempel: det går att köra:

btrfs sub snaps

i stället för:

btrfs subvolume snapshot

Men:

btrfs file s

är inte tillåtet, eftersom file s kan tolkas både som filesystem show och filesystem sync.

Om kommandonamnet är tvetydigt skrivs en lista över motstridiga alternativ ut.

För en översikt över ett visst kommando, använd:

btrfs command --help

eller:

btrfs [command...] --help --full

för att skriva ut alla tillgängliga alternativ.

KOMMANDON

balance
Balansera btrfs-filsystemets chunkar över en eller flera enheter.
Se btrfs-balance(8) för detaljer.
check
Gör en offline-kontroll av ett btrfs-filsystem.
Se btrfs-check(8) för detaljer.
device
Hantera enheter som används av btrfs, inklusive att lägga till, ta bort, skanna och liknande.
Se btrfs-device(8) för detaljer.
filesystem
Hantera ett btrfs-filsystem, inklusive att sätta etikett, synkronisering med mera.
Se btrfs-filesystem(8) för detaljer.
inspect-internal
Felsökningsverktyg för utvecklare och hackare.
Se btrfs-inspect-internal(8) för detaljer.
property
Hämta eller sätt en egenskap på ett btrfs-objekt.
Se btrfs-property(8) för detaljer.
qgroup
Hantera kvotgrupper (qgroup) för btrfs-filsystem.
Se btrfs-qgroup(8) för detaljer.
quota
Hantera kvoter på ett btrfs-filsystem, till exempel aktivering, omskanning med mera.
Se btrfs-quota(8) och btrfs-qgroup(8) för detaljer.
receive
Ta emot subvolymdata från stdin eller fil för återställning med mera.
Se btrfs-receive(8) för detaljer.
replace
Ersätt btrfs-enheter.
Se btrfs-replace(8) för detaljer.
rescue
Försök rädda ett skadat btrfs-filsystem.
Se btrfs-rescue(8) för detaljer.
restore
Försök återställa filer från ett skadat btrfs-filsystem.
Se btrfs-restore(8) för detaljer.
scrub
Kör scrub på ett btrfs-filsystem.
Se btrfs-scrub(8) för detaljer.
send
Skicka subvolymdata till stdout eller fil för säkerhetskopiering med mera.
Se btrfs-send(8) för detaljer.
subvolume
Skapa, ta bort, lista och hantera btrfs-subvolymer.
Se btrfs-subvolume(8) för detaljer.

FRISTÅENDE VERKTYG

Ny funktionalitet kan tillhandahållas genom ett fristående verktyg. Om funktionaliteten visar sig vara användbar förklaras det fristående verktyget föråldrat och dess funktionalitet kopieras till huvudverktyget. Föråldrade verktyg tas bort efter en lång avvecklingsperiod på flera år.

Verktyg som fortfarande används aktivt utan en motsvarighet i btrfs:

btrfs-convert
konvertering på plats från ext2/ext3/ext4-filsystem till btrfs
btrfstune
justera vissa filsystemsegenskaper på ett avmonterat filsystem
btrfs-select-super
räddningsverktyg för att skriva över primärt superblock med en reservkopia
btrfs-find-root
räddningshjälp för att hitta träd-rötter i ett filsystem

Föråldrade och utgångna verktyg:

btrfs-debug-tree
flyttat till btrfs inspect-internal dump-tree. Borttaget från källdistributionen.
btrfs-show-super
flyttat till btrfs inspect-internal dump-super, fristående verktyg borttaget.
btrfs-zero-log
flyttat till btrfs rescue zero-log, fristående verktyg borttaget.

För miljöer med begränsat lagringsutrymme går det att bygga en enda binär med funktionalitet från flera fristående verktyg. Detta följer samma koncept som busybox, där filnamnet väljer funktionaliteten. Detta fungerar för symboliska länkar eller hårda länkar. Den fullständiga listan kan hämtas med:

btrfs help --box

AVSLUTNINGSSTATUS

btrfs returnerar avslutningsstatus 0 om kommandot lyckas. Ett värde som inte är noll returneras vid fel.

TILLGÄNGLIGHET

btrfs är en del av btrfs-progs. Se btrfs-wikin för ytterligare information:

http://btrfs.wiki.kernel.org

SE ÄVEN

btrfs(5), btrfs-balance(8), btrfs-check(8), btrfs-convert(8), btrfs-device(8), btrfs-filesystem(8), btrfs-inspect-internal(8), btrfs-property(8), btrfs-qgroup(8), btrfs-quota(8), btrfs-receive(8), btrfs-replace(8), btrfs-rescue(8), btrfs-restore(8), btrfs-scrub(8), btrfs-send(8), btrfs-subvolume(8), btrfstune(8), mkfs.btrfs(8)

KOLOFON

Den här sidan är en del av projektet btrfs-progs (verktyg för btrfs-filsystem). Information om projektet finns på:

https://btrfs.wiki.kernel.org/index.php/Btrfs_source_repositories

Om du vill rapportera ett fel i manualsidan, se:

https://btrfs.wiki.kernel.org/index.php/Problem_FAQ#How_do_I_report_bugs_and_issues.3F

Den här sidan hämtades från projektets uppströms Git-arkiv:

git://git.kernel.org/pub/scm/linux/kernel/git/kdave/btrfs-progs.git

den 2026-01-16. Vid den tidpunkten var datumet för den senaste commit som hittades i arkivet 2025-11-07.

Om du upptäcker renderingsproblem i denna HTML-version av sidan, eller om du anser att det finns en bättre eller mer uppdaterad källa för sidan, eller har rättelser eller förbättringar till informationen i denna kolofon, vilket inte är en del av den ursprungliga manualsidan, skicka e-post till:

man-pages@man7.org


Sidslut

Orginalhemsidan på Engelska :https://man7.org/linux/man-pages/man8/btrfs.8.html Det här är en maskinöversättning av Linux man sidor till svenska. Om du hittar fel är vi tacksamma om du rapporterar dem via formuläret som finns på https://www.linux.se/kontaka-linux-se/

Tack till Datorhjälp som har sponsrat Linux.se med webbhotell.